今天學習Hyper-V,在Server2012的Hyper-V管理器上新建了一個server 2003 虛擬機,啓動後,在“計算機管理”--->“設備管理器”發現了有一項其它設備,然後就會很驚訝爲什麼會有未知設備呢?是由於某種原因在安裝Hyper-V交互組件時沒有安裝這兩個設備的驅動器,在設備管理器上顯示的就如下:
我們所做的就是應該找到這些設備的驅動器,找到Windows6.2-HyperVIntegrationServices-x64.cab。這個文件在Integration Services setup下的support/X86或support/amd64,我們手動解壓縮該文件裏的cab文件,更新驅動程序即可,具體操作步驟如下:
由於我安裝的是32位操作系統,所以選擇/X86,查看驅動程序是6.2版本
可以看到地址欄裏的內容,將所有的文件全選並複製到C:/Temp/6.2文件裏(此時的/Temp/6.2是新建的)
開始更新驅動程序點擊“更新驅動程序”:
此時更新驅動程序完成。
下面可以看一下,“設備管理器”裏的其它設備與沒更新之前的有什麼不同
減少了一個“未知設備”
“系統設備”也有一點變化
未更新前:
更新後,多了一個“Microsoft Hyper-V 激活組件”
現在已經更新完畢。
可以看到其實未知設備也是一個系統設備,主要原因是安裝Hyper-V管理工具時,只是增加了一個功能,但並沒有更新Hyper-V相應的設備驅動程序造成的。